Depending on your circumstances, there are organisations that may be able to help.

Gingerbread for lone parents

Shelter for housing problems

Family Rights Group for families with children involved with social services

Contact for families with disabled children

Age UK and Independent Age for older people

Turn2us for information on benefits and grants

Advisory Centre for Education for families of children in state-funded schools who are experiencing difficulties with bullying, special educational needs, admissions and exclusions from school

Working Families for advice on rights at work

Tax Aid for tax advice

JCWI and Migrant Action for immigration matters

Disability Law Service for disabled people

Coram Children's Legal Centre for family, child and education law

Mind for mental health

National Debtline or StepChange Debt Charity for debt advice

Maternity Action for parents and parents-to-be as well as their advisers on maternity and parental rights and benefits.

Money Advice Service for free & impartial money advice, set up by the UK government
